Marsh Hill Wind Farm is a 16.2 MW wind power facility in the United States, operated by Invenergy Services LLC since 2014. Ranked #811 of 1142 wind plants in the United States. Its 16.2 MW accounts for 0.02% of the total wind capacity of 105,842 MW. The largest wind plant in the United States is Alta Wind VIII at 1,547 MW, making Marsh Hill 95.5 times smaller. Nearby plants include Big Level Wind (90 MW, Wind), Cohocton Wind Project (87.5 MW, Wind), and Howard Wind Farm (59.5 MW, Wind). The facility is located in New York, approximately 90 km southwest of Rochester.

Zero Direct Emissions
Marsh Hill Wind Farm is a wind power plant producing approximately 43 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.
Lifecycle emissions: ~11 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
